Training program: Interpersonal communication at work
MODULE I. Interpersonal communication at work as a source of success in building relationships
- Can you not communicate?
- Communication in relationship building.
- Communication in people management.
- Barriers to effective communication.
MODULE II. Self-presentation as a message
- Business credibility – building the image of a professional.
- The role of professional image.
- Creating your positive image – building professional authority.
MODULE III. The power of verbal communication
- The anatomy of speech.
- Asking good questions.
- Distinguishing fact from interpretation in conversation.
- Distortions in verbal communication.
- Using the language of influence and persuasion.
MODULE IV. Active listening
- Listen and hear.
- How to listen actively?
- How to use coaching questions?
- Questions as a method of gathering information and dealing with difficult situations.
- Paraphrase technique.
MODULE V. Assertive communication in interpersonal contacts
- What is assertiveness?
- Fundamentals of Non-Violence Communication by M. Rosenberg.
- Assertive expression of expectations – the „I” message.
MODULE VI. Feedback in interpersonal communication
- What is feedback?
- How to give motivating feedback?
- Criticizing with respect – is it possible?
- Praise – how does it work on others?

THE TRAINING METHODS
Activity Based Learning
The training follows the Kolb cycle and the ABL method (Activity Based Learning).
Workshops
Participants take part in activating exercises preceded by the necessary theoretical introduction.
Feedback
Participants have the opportunity to self-diagnose and receive feedback from the trainer.
Full activation
The trainer presents knowledge using 3 channels of information transfer - sight, movement, hearing.
Discussion
Discussion panel, group and individual exercises, presentation, role playing, case studies and review films.
